Course Content

• Fundamentals of Crystallization: Principles and Processes
• Crystal Nucleation and Growth Kinetics
• Crystal Habit Modification and Control
• Crystallization Equipment and Process Design (including industrial Crystallizers)
• Crystallization Process Simulation and Modeling
• Process Analytical Technology (PAT) in Crystallization
• Solid-Liquid Separation Techniques (filtration, centrifugation)
• Crystal Characterization and Analysis (e.g., microscopy, XRD, particle size analysis)
• Crystallization Process Optimization and Scale-up
• Case Studies in Industrial Crystallization

Career path

Career Role (Crystallization Specialist) Description
Crystallization Process Engineer Develops and optimizes crystallization processes in the pharmaceutical or chemical industries, ensuring high-purity product yield. A highly sought-after role with strong future prospects.
Crystallization Scientist Conducts research and development in crystallization techniques and materials, pushing the boundaries of crystal engineering for novel applications. Strong analytical and problem-solving skills are vital.
Formulation Scientist (Crystallization Focus) Specializes in the formulation of products leveraging crystallization for improved stability, bioavailability, and handling. Requires a deep understanding of solid-state chemistry.
Process Analytical Technologist (PAT) - Crystallization Applies PAT techniques to monitor and control crystallization processes in real-time, ensuring consistent product quality and efficiency. High demand in advanced manufacturing settings.
